For the third consecutive year, Cosmos International School is organising the Education of the Future Forum, a platform for the exchange of ideas, discussions and best practices that will bring together students, teachers, academics, parents and experts to discuss the most important issues related to the future of school and learning.
The event will take place on 23 March in the village of Osoytsa, Gorna Malina municipality. Its main aim is to give all participants the opportunity to share their views on the transformation of education, the challenges it faces and the ways in which it can adapt to the needs of the future.
The forum is completely free of charge, and places are limited and reserved by pre-registration. Anyone wishing to attend can register online or at the school.
